A circle is touching the side BC of \[\Delta ABC\] at P and is also touching AB and AC produced at Q and R, respectively. If AQ = 6 cm, then perimeter of \[\Delta ABC\] is |
A) 6 cm
B) 10 cm
C) 12 cm
D) 18 cm
Correct Answer: C
Solution :
We know that, the length of tangents drawn to a circle from any external point is same. |
\[AQ=AR\] ... (i) |
\[BP=BQ\] ... (ii) |
and \[CP=CR\] ... (iii) |
Now, perimeter of \[\Delta ABC\] |
\[=AB+BC+AC\] |
\[=AB+BP+CP+AC\] |
\[=AB+BQ+CR+AC\] |
[using Eqs.(ii) and (iii)] |
\[=AQ+AR\] |
\[=2\,\,AQ\] [using Eq. (i)] |
\[=2\times 6=12\,cm\] |
